Rating: | Overview: Once the most feared weapon in all of Neopia, the Eraser of the Dark Faerie is all but non-existent now, thankfully. The Good: Nothing good can come of this... The Bad: From a weapons stand point, it does nothing. Basically, you can beat an Eraser of the Dark Faerie with any damage-causing weapon, so long as it isn't erased. This means it fails my "does it beat Attack Fork?" test. Even if the eraser does erase a weapon, then the two are only equal, since neither will be in play ever again. Basically, unless you've got a grudge against another player and want to undo some hard-earned neopoints, there's no reason to pull this out. The Ugly Truth: The Eraser of the Dark Faerie is never worth taking into battle. Rated on July 6, 2014 |
Rating: | Eraser of the Dark Faerie may be one of the most misunderstood weapons in the Battledome. Yes, this weapon will permanently delete a random weapon in the victims set when used. The problem is, it seems that inexperienced and casual battlers think that Eraser of the Dark Faerie is a real problem in 2-Player battling. It's not. The eraser costs an enormous sum of Neopoints, and like the weapon that it deletes, it will disappear forever when used. The eraser is worth more than the strong majority of weapons in the game. There are two factors in being at risk for Eraser of the Dark Faerie. First, the victim needs to have some very expensive weaponry to justify use of one of the few erasers left out there. Second, the user needs to have some sort of motive for pulling the eraser on the victim. Obviously, you should not and cannot live in fear of the Eraser of the Dark Faerie. Do not let this eraser dictate what weapons you are willing to play with. As for the second factor, play the game the right way, don't cheat, and be nice to others. If you have a big set and play the game in a respectable way, then you really have nothing to fear. With that said, Eraser of the Dark Faerie probably won't even help the user win the battle. This weapon will destroy an opposing weapon at random. As any experienced 2-Player battler will know, relying on chance will not result in many victories. Furthermore, the eraser takes up a set slot and also takes a turn to use. In closing, Eraser of the Dark Faerie is not a real problem in the Battledome. Please don't be led to believe otherwise.
